Convergence of trigonometric and Walsh-Fourier series

Ferenc Weisz

Eötvös Loránd University

Abstract: In this paper we present some results on convergence and summability of one- and multi-dimensional trigonometric and Walsh-Fourier series. The Fej{é}r and Cesaro summability methods are investigated. We will prove that the maximal operator of the summability means is bounded from the corresponding classical or martingale Hardy space $H_p$ to $L_p$ for some $p>p_0$. For $p=1$ we obtain a weak type inequality by interpolation, which ensures the almost everywhere convergence of the summability means.
